Output 89bc5a683f32cc4f95a67981fdecadf84956d63a54d08da74e42809d58d91a0a:42

value
1380000
script pubkey
OP_0 OP_PUSHBYTES_20 4c59858d66d983cde15f013a7e4a15645c75cc1a
address
bc1qf3vctrtxmxpumc2lqya8ujs4v3w8tnq6y2jsh0
transaction
89bc5a683f32cc4f95a67981fdecadf84956d63a54d08da74e42809d58d91a0a
spent
true